gcp.tags.TagKey

Explore with Pulumi AI

A TagKey, used to group a set of TagValues.

Example Usage

Tag Key Basic

import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as gcp from "@pulumi/gcp";

const key = new gcp.tags.TagKey("key", {
    parent: "organizations/123456789",
    shortName: "keyname",
    description: "For keyname resources.",
});
Copy
import pulumi
import pulumi_gcp as gcp

key = gcp.tags.TagKey("key",
    parent="organizations/123456789",
    short_name="keyname",
    description="For keyname resources.")
Copy

TagKey Resource Properties

To learn more about resource properties and how to use them, see Inputs and Outputs in the Architecture and Concepts docs.

Inputs

In Python, inputs that are objects can be passed either as argument classes or as dictionary literals.

The TagKey resource accepts the following input properties:

Parent
This property is required.
Changes to this property will trigger replacement.
string
Input only. The resource name of the new TagKey's parent. Must be of the form organizations/{org_id} or projects/{project_id_or_number}.
ShortName
This property is required.
Changes to this property will trigger replacement.
string
Input only. The user friendly name for a TagKey. The short name should be unique for TagKeys within the same tag namespace. The short name can have a maximum length of 256 characters. The permitted character set for the shortName includes all UTF-8 encoded Unicode characters except single quotes ('), double quotes ("), backslashes (\), and forward slashes (/).


Description string
User-assigned description of the TagKey. Must not exceed 256 characters.
Purpose Changes to this property will trigger replacement. string
Optional. A purpose cannot be changed once set. A purpose denotes that this Tag is intended for use in policies of a specific policy engine, and will involve that policy engine in management operations involving this Tag. Possible values are: GCE_FIREWALL.
PurposeData Changes to this property will trigger replacement. Dictionary<string, string>
Optional. Purpose data cannot be changed once set. Purpose data corresponds to the policy system that the tag is intended for. For example, the GCE_FIREWALL purpose expects data in the following format: network = "<project-name>/<vpc-name>".

Outputs

All input properties are implicitly available as output properties. Additionally, the TagKey resource produces the following output properties:

CreateTime string
Output only. Creation time. A timestamp in RFC3339 UTC "Zulu" format, with nanosecond resolution and up to nine fractional digits. Examples: "2014-10-02T15:01:23Z" and "2014-10-02T15:01:23.045123456Z".
Id string
The provider-assigned unique ID for this managed resource.
Name string
The generated numeric id for the TagKey.
NamespacedName string
Output only. Namespaced name of the TagKey.
UpdateTime string
Output only. Update time. A timestamp in RFC3339 UTC "Zulu" format, with nanosecond resolution and up to nine fractional digits. Examples: "2014-10-02T15:01:23Z" and "2014-10-02T15:01:23.045123456Z".

Import

TagKey can be imported using any of these accepted formats:

  • tagKeys/{{name}}

  • {{name}}

When using the pulumi import command, TagKey can be imported using one of the formats above. For example:

$ pulumi import gcp:tags/tagKey:TagKey default tagKeys/{{name}}
Copy
$ pulumi import gcp:tags/tagKey:TagKey default {{name}}
Copy
